NAME
       scsi_add_single_device - Respond to user request to probe for/add
       device

SYNOPSIS
       int scsi_add_single_device(uint host, uint channel, uint id, uint lun);

ARGUMENTS
       host
	   user-supplied decimal integer

       channel
	   user-supplied decimal integer

       id
	   user-supplied decimal integer

       lun
	   user-supplied decimal integer

DESCRIPTION
       called by writing “scsi add-single-device” to /proc/scsi/scsi.

       does scsi_host_lookup and either user_scan if that transport type
       supports it, or else scsi_scan_host_selected

NOTE
       this seems to be aimed exclusively at SCSI parallel busses.
